Comparison highlights

  • Moat score gap: Elevance Health, Inc. leads (74 / 100 vs 71 / 100 for Brambles Limited).
  • Segment focus: Brambles Limited has 3 segments (55% in CHEP Americas); Elevance Health, Inc. has 3 segments (85.2% in Health Benefits).
  • Moat breadth: Brambles Limited has 4 moat types across 3 domains; Elevance Health, Inc. has 8 across 3.
